Schema Markup for SEO Guide: Structured Data That Works
A practical schema markup guide covering which structured data types still earn rich results in 2026, how to implement JSON-LD correctly, and why schema matters for AI engines. Schema markup is structured data you add to a page in a standardized vocabulary so search and AI engines understand what the content means, not just what it says.
What is schema markup and why does it matter?
Schema markup is structured data you add to a page in a standardized vocabulary so search and AI engines understand what the content means, not just what it says. It turns ambiguous text into explicit facts: this is a product, this is its price, this is the author, this is a question and its answer. That clarity can unlock rich results and helps AI engines parse and cite your content.
It matters because engines reward unambiguous content. Schema doesn't directly boost rankings, but it improves how your results appear and how reliably machines interpret your pages. In an era where AI assistants extract and cite information, giving them clean, labeled data makes your content easier to surface accurately rather than misread or skipped.
Which schema types actually earn results in 2026?
The schema types that still earn visible rich results include Product, Review, Breadcrumb, Article, Organization, and Event, among others tied to features engines actively display. Organization and WebSite schema on every page establish your entity and help engines build a knowledge graph around your brand, which supports both search visibility and AI recognition of who you are.
Be aware that some types lost their rich-result value: HowTo markup was deprecated, and FAQ rich results were restricted to limited categories like government and health. FAQ schema is still worth keeping for AI citation value, but don't add it expecting Google rich snippets. Choose schema based on what engines actually display today, not outdated advice that promises features no longer shown.
How do you implement schema with JSON-LD correctly?
Implement schema using JSON-LD, the format engines prefer, placed in a script block that describes the page's entities and their relationships. JSON-LD keeps your structured data separate from your visible HTML, which makes it easier to maintain and less likely to break when you edit content. Centralize your schema builders so every template emits consistent, valid markup rather than ad-hoc snippets.
Ensure the schema accurately reflects what's on the page, never mark up content that isn't visible, and validate every type before shipping. Mismatched or fabricated structured data can trigger manual actions. Keep required properties present, use correct types, and test with a structured-data validator so engines parse it cleanly rather than ignoring broken markup.
How does schema help with AI search engines?
Schema helps AI engines by labeling your content's meaning explicitly, which makes passages easier to extract, attribute, and cite accurately. When an assistant can see that a block is a defined term, a question and answer, or an authored article with a clear publisher, it can use that content with more confidence than it can with unlabeled prose it must interpret on its own.
Organization schema with details like founding date, areas served, and topics known about helps AI engines understand and trust your brand as an entity. Combined with answer-first content and clean HTML, structured data is part of making your site machine-readable for the AI surfaces that increasingly drive discovery. It's a foundational layer of Generative Engine Optimization, not an optional extra.
How do you maintain schema across a growing site?
Maintain schema by centralizing builders so every page type emits the right markup automatically, validating on each deploy, and updating types as engines change which features they support. A data-driven approach, where adding a content row regenerates the page's schema along with everything else, keeps structured data consistent and accurate as the site grows rather than drifting out of sync.
Getting schema right across many templates and keeping it current with engine changes is detailed, ongoing work that Gigde's SEO and Generative Engine Optimization service at SEO and GEO handles as part of done-for-you technical SEO and GEO. To make your site machine-readable for search and AI engines, request a free growth plan at contact@gigde.com.